In recent years,a large number of heating and air conditioning system is popular,but in the availability impact due to various reasons, often makes the pipe network flow and the user does not match the design requirements, hydraulic imbalance. For the pipe network adjustment is the key to solving this problem. Balancing valve is installed, by adjusting the valve opening to change distribution pipe network resistance to achieve rational distribution of traffic, and ultimately achieve the hydraulic balance of net, is one of the most important and effective measures. But in a real system for balancing valve is set in blindness and even there are two extremes, one is not, another abuse.In order to make the use of balance valve professional and targeted, the balancing valve from the basic structure of balance valve, the characteristic and the role in the pipe network are analyzed in this article in detail.Form constant flow and variable flow of two different forms of heating and cooling system water systems, the use of balance valves is introduced And when the condition is changed the different balancing valves through the experiment in parallel loop is analyzed.In order to make the balance valve effect and energy saving effect is more persuasive, finally combining with the practical case of balancing valve which is applied to heating and cooling system before and after the modified,effect of balance and energy consumption analysis is calculated.It is concluded that the heating and air conditioning system in the use of balance valve got good economic benefit and provide theory and based on facts by applying balancing valve to solve hydraulic imbalance problem.
